inspiring, informative and visionary talks dealing with topics related to new technologies and the future of the profession (medicine, beauty, health...)

organisation20 to 40 min one-man talk - not chaired

THE BEST OF

relive the best talks

organisationsuccessive 15 to 20 min presenta-tions, each of them driven by one expert in charge of choosing the best talks within a predetermined topic - chaired

CLINICAL CASE STUDY

challenging clinical cases on a pre determined topic

organisation2 successive sets of - 10 min clinical case presentation- after each presentation, a panel of 2 to 4 experts asseses the case by bringing over his/her proposed treatment plan (3 to 5 minutes per expert)- then, the presenter finally gives a 4 to 5 min presentation of the diagnostic and treatment plan ori-ginally applied, as well as related complications- questions & answers - chaired

COLLABORATIVE

with the collaboration of a scien-tific society

organisationshort introduction (4 to 5 min) by the collaborative society repre-sentative, followed by 3 to 5 core lectures - questions & answers - chaired

CONTRIBUTING

presentations based on abstract submissions

organisation6 to 12 min presentations orally presented in a conference room - chaired

COURTYARD

presentations on a dedicated stage located within the exhibition area welcoming presentations in an informal setting

organisation15 min filmed presentations in front of an audience - not chaired

DEBATE

offering a lively and fruitful discus-sion on controversial issues - predetermined hot topics allow the audience to interact with the debaters

organisation - short introduction (4 to 5 min) by the moderator(s) - 1 to 3 lectures FOR - 1 to 3 lectures AGAINST - final round table discussion - chaired

E-PAPERS

displayed during the whole confe-rence period, at the multimedia center. Lectures are powerpoint presentations of an average of 30-40 slides, duration 10-15 min each - delegates are able to direc-tly ask questions to the author(s) through mail at any time

ECONOMIC FORUM

dealing with economic matters such as analysis of the aesthetic medical market, company strate-gies and breaking news - talks given by representatives of major aesthetic medical companies, financial analysts and medical and economic journalists

organisationsuccessive 6 to 20 min lectures - final round table discussion (max 30 min) - chaired

FOCUS SESSIONcovering a major topic of the congress

organisationsuccessive 6 to 20 min lectures - questions & answers - chaired

INTERACTIVE PRACTICAL CLASS

successive treatments (on a living patient or not) performed by experts - the demonstrations grouped by topics (i.e. toxins, fillers, lasers, etc.) are performed in front of a limited audience (max 15-20 pax)

organisationsuccessive 10 to 25 min de-monstrations - each delegate will participate in the demonstrations by rotating through the different treatment rooms - chaired

INTERACTIVE WORKSHOP

practical training where the maxi-mum of innovative technical tools are used, including video and/or live satellite transmissions

organisationa panel of 1 to 2 experts com-ments on the procedure together in parallel with the performing practitioner - chaired

LEARNING STATION

dedicated computer station located within the exhibition area during the entire congress period

organisationPowerPoint presentations of 15 to 20 slides are digitally displayed on computers and can be consulted any time - not chaired

MEET THE EXPERTS

peer-to-peer discussion

organisationsuccessive 15 to 35 min presenta-tions, each one followed by a 5 to 15 min discussion or debate with the audience - final conclusion - chaired

ONE DAY CLASS

focusing on a specific hot topic during a whole session-day

organisationsuccessive 8 to 20 min presenta-tions - chaired

PATIENT DEMONSTRATIONS

treatments performed by experts - each series of demos are grouped by topics (i.e. lasers, fillers, threads, etc.)

organisation1 to 2 introductive «What’s New» 10-min presentations followed by successive 20 min treatments - chaired

POST TREATMENT RESULTS

«before and after» based using videos, pictures, or the patient him/herself

organisationsuccessive 8 to 20 min presenta-tions - chaired

POSTERS

session held on the penultimate day of the congress. The author stands by presents his/her poster and answers any questions - not chaired

PRODUCT ANALYSIS

roundtable discussion with diffe-rent product manufacturers. The Chair presents the study analysis followed by comments by the pro-duct manufacturers - chaired

REGIONAL TARGET COURSE

focusing on a specific world region and its population’s most intri-guing interests and specificities

organisationsuccessive 8 to 20 min presenta-tions - chaired

SYMPOSIA

providing promotional and educa-tional information on products and services directly to attendees

organisationunder the complete responsibility of exhibiting companies

TEACHING COURSE

offering in-depth coverage of a single subject

organisationsuccessive 15 to 20 min pre-sentations focusing on practical techniques by the Teaching Course Directors - followed by successive 10 to 12 min presentations - multiple choice questionnaire - chaired

TRIAL

founded on a core problematic in the format of a trial

organisationthe chairs act as the judges and present the case - the prosecu-tor(s) highlight the issue(s) - the defendant(s) offer argumenta-tion - final verdict by the judges - chaired

WEBCASTdedicated recording room welco-ming presentations to be filmed by the IMCAS professional AV team in a closed setting with no physical audience. Focus is given to the quality of sound and lighting

For its 3rd consecutive year, the successful Cosmeceuticals Course will once again aim to provide leading insights into the fields of skin aging, hair and nutrition along with an in depth analysis of the latest technological and scientific advances in these domains. How can cosmeceuticals be used in conjunction with other procedures? Are these products effective? How will they be used in the future? These questions and more will stimulate exciting discussions and debates around this domain which is at the cutting edge of research.Experts in the field, doctors, industry representat ives and scient i f ic researchers will come together to reveal the latest evidence regarding advances and to provide practitioners with precise data to enable them to inform their patients of the benefits of such products.
